7 Primary Causes Of Workplace Stress Brandongaille Leave work at work. one of the biggest stressors everyone faces is the work place. the anticipation of a bad day is enough to cause a lot of stress, right? if you allow that professional stress to overwhelm you, it will affect your family. draw a line in the sand and let work stay at work. Agree to only talk (or vent) about work for 30 minutes when at home. recharge and switch off. we need time to reach our pre stress balance. walking after work (whether working remotely or in the office) or using the commute to listen to music or an audiobook can encourage the transition between work and home life.
